In the boot time tests, did you take account of the learning curve employed by superfetch? I find that when I first begin using superfetch on a new install, or after increasing the amount of memory in the system, for the first few boots it remains much as it was previously, then all of a sudden it begins loading far far more at boot time into memory, and that becomes the stable scenario going forwards.

"If you notice, the percentage memory use actually goes down from 31 percent to just 12 percent."
ummm... yeah, but if you work out what that percentage translates to in actual memory, 31% = 634mb, 19% = just over 700mb, 12% = nearly a gig! Of course the percentage is going down when you are adding more memory, 10% of 100 = 10, but 10% of 1000 = 100 (over simplified i know :P)
